Spring框架基础与应用实战
2.虚拟产品一经售出概不退款(资源遇到问题,请及时私信上传者)
本资源是一份关于SSM(Spring+Struts+MyBatis)框架的Java教程文档,主要聚焦于Spring框架的基础应用。文档内容包括填空题、判断题和选择题,旨在帮助读者理解和掌握Spring框架的核心概念和技术。 1. **Spring的根本应用** - 依赖注入:Spring的核心特性之一,它简化了对象之间的依赖关系管理。在使用Spring创建对象时,不再由调用者手动创建和传递依赖,而是由Spring容器动态地注入(填空题1)。这有助于解耦代码,提高可测试性和维护性。 - 对象创建控制:在Spring框架下,对象的实例化过程由Spring容器负责(填空题2),而不是调用者的代码,这使得Spring能够管理和维护对象之间的复杂关系。 - 配置基础:Spring入门时,仅需将Spring的四个基本包(可能是spring-core、spring-beans、spring-context和spring-aop等)以及相关的JAR包(如可能包含日志管理的monitors-logging.jar)复制到项目的lib目录并发布到类路径下(填空题3)。 - BeanFactory的角色:BeanFactory是Spring中的一个重要组成部分,它负责创建、管理Bean(填空题4),包括初始化和生命周期管理。 - Spring的JAR包结构:Spring框架的JAR包主要分为两个部分,分别是Spring核心库(如spring-core和spring-beans)和扩展库(如spring-context和spring-aop),分别处理基础功能和额外功能(填空题4提及的两个部分)。 2. **判断题** - 基于构造方法的依赖注入:确实,Spring使用带有参数的构造方法来实现依赖注入(判断题1,√)。 - FileSystemXmlApplicationContext的使用:虽然在Java项目中,FileSystemXmlApplicationContext可以用于创建ApplicationContext,但在实际开发中,ClassPathXmlApplicationContext更常见(判断题2,×)。 - Spring初始配置:初学者需要配置Spring的基础包,但不一定要包含monitors-logging.jar,除非项目特别需要(判断题3,×)。 - 依赖注入的作用:这是正确的,Spring的依赖注入允许在对象创建时动态注入依赖(判断题4,√)。 - Spring的模块数量:尽管Spring框架功能强大,但并不是所有功能都被分为20个模块(判断题5,×),这个数字可能是误记或夸张的说法。 3. **选择题** - 春核容器错误理解:A选项(所有功能都通过核心容器实现)和B选项(配置信息通常为XML)是正确的,C选项(ApplicationContext增强功能)也是正确的,而D选项(ApplicationContext在Web项目中的部署方式)是常见的做法(选择题1,A/B/C/D)。 - 四个基本包的理解:没有给出具体选项,但从上下文推测,正确的答案可能强调这些包的重要性及其在构建应用中的作用(选择题2,A可能是其中之一)。 总结,该文档提供了Spring框架的基础知识和实践指导,涵盖了对象创建、依赖注入、配置管理、容器角色和应用环境等多个方面,适合Java开发者学习和巩固Spring框架的理解。
剩余53页未读,继续阅读
- 粉丝: 6771
- 资源: 3万+
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助
最新资源
- 贵州煤矿矿井水分类与处理策略:悬浮物、酸性与非酸性
- 醛固酮增多症肾上腺静脉采样对比:ACTH后LR-CAV的最优评估
- 开源云连接传感器监控平台:农业土壤湿度远程监测
- 母婴用品企业年度生产计划线性规划优化模型:实证与应用
- 井下智能变电站:Rogowski线圈电流检测系统的研发与性能验证
- 霍州矿区煤巷稳定性分析及支护策略
- ARM嵌入式系统远程软件更新方案:基于TFTP协议
- 煤炭选煤中汞分布规律与洗选脱汞效果
- 提升码垛机器人性能:拉格朗日动力学模型与滑模模糊控制的应用
- 增强现实技术提升学前手写教学:设计与开发案例
- 不规则工作面沉陷三角剖分算法提升与应用
- 卡尔曼滤波在瞬变电磁干扰压制中的应用研究
- 煤矿安全能力研究:理论与系统构建
- LonWorks总线技术在斜巷运输车辆定位与跑车防护中的应用
- 神东煤炭集团高效煤粉锅炉系统:节能环保新实践
- Ti/SnO2+Sb2Ox/PbO2电极分形维数与电催化性能研究